+pub const SrcHash = [16]u8;
+
+/// If the source is small enough, it is used directly as the hash.
+/// If it is long, blake3 hash is computed.
+pub fn hashSrc(src: []const u8) SrcHash {
+ var out: SrcHash = undefined;
+ if (src.len <= SrcHash.len) {
+ std.mem.copy(u8, &out, src);
+ std.mem.set(u8, out[src.len..], 0);
+ } else {
+ std.crypto.Blake3.hash(src, &out);
+ }
+ return out;
+}

+/// Returns the standard file system basename of a binary generated by the Zig compiler.
+pub fn binNameAlloc(
+ allocator: *std.mem.Allocator,
+ root_name: []const u8,
+ target: std.Target,
+ output_mode: std.builtin.OutputMode,
+ link_mode: ?std.builtin.LinkMode,
+) error{OutOfMemory}![]u8 {
+ switch (output_mode) {
+ .Exe => return std.fmt.allocPrint(allocator, "{}{}", .{ root_name, target.exeFileExt() }),
+ .Lib => {
+ const suffix = switch (link_mode orelse .Static) {
+ .Static => target.staticLibSuffix(),
+ .Dynamic => target.dynamicLibSuffix(),
+ };
+ return std.fmt.allocPrint(allocator, "{}{}{}", .{ target.libPrefix(), root_name, suffix });
+ },
+ .Obj => return std.fmt.allocPrint(allocator, "{}{}", .{ root_name, target.oFileExt() }),
+ }
+}
